fre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內容

計算機系統(tǒng)的評價標準與設計技術(留存版)

2025-03-17 16:20上一頁面

下一頁面
  

【正文】 存器定義要統(tǒng)一 (如 A 寄存器等 ) 操作要均勻 (如 AB 與 BA) 所有的存儲部件都要對稱 進程的管理和切換 存儲管理和信息保護 進程的同步與互斥,信號燈管理 處理機工作狀態(tài)和訪問方式的轉換 這類指令的使用頻度往往很低,但必須設置 1/28/2023 74 計算機系統(tǒng)結構 第一章 基本概念 軟件兼容性設計方法 原因:軟件相對于硬件的成本越來越貴, 已積累了大量成熟的系統(tǒng)軟件和應用軟件。 1/28/2023 33 計算機系統(tǒng)結構 第一章 基本概念 4. 指令執(zhí)行速度的 4 種平均方法 ? 算術平均: ? 調和平均 (用速率來度量 ): ? 加權平均 ?加權算術平均: ?加權調和平均: ??niin1T ime1??ni in1 Rate1iniin We ightT ime11?????ni ii1 RateWeigh t11/28/2023 34 計算機系統(tǒng)結構 第一章 基本概念 ?幾何平均: 其中: n 指不同的程序 , ETR(execution time ratio) i是第 i個程序相對于參考機器正交化后的執(zhí)行時間 幾何平均速度與所參考的機器無關 , 有如下性質: 幾何平均值的比率等于比率的幾何平均值 nniiETR??1的幾何平均值的幾何平均值的幾何平均值?????????iiiiYXYX1/28/2023 35 計算機系統(tǒng)結構 第一章 基本概念 運行程序 P1時, A的速度是 B的 10倍; 運行程序 P2時, B的速度是 A的 10倍; 運行程序 P1時, A的速度是 C的 20倍; 運行程序 P2時, C的速度是 A的 50倍; 運行程序 P1時, B的速度是 C的 2倍; 運行程序 P2時, C的速度是 B的 5倍。 1/28/2023 23 計算機系統(tǒng)結構 第一章 基本概念 計算機組成技術 Computer Organization 計算機組成 , 計算機組織 , 計算機原理 , 計算機組成原理 從內部研究計算機系統(tǒng) 計算機組成是指計算機系統(tǒng)結構的邏輯實現。 主要觀察角度包括: 應用程序員 系統(tǒng)程序員 硬件設計人員 對計算機系統(tǒng)的認識通常只需要在某一個層次上 1/28/2023 13 計算機系統(tǒng)結構 第一章 基本概念 廣義語言 虛擬計算機 解釋或編譯 作用對象 觀察者 虛擬計算機系統(tǒng) 1/28/2023 14 計算機系統(tǒng)結構 第一章 基本概念 2. 計算機系統(tǒng)的 層次結構 ? 計算機系統(tǒng)可分為 7個層次 ? 第 3級至第 6級由 軟件實現 ,稱為 虛擬機 ? 從學科領域來劃分: 第 0級和第 1級屬于 計算機組成原理 第 2級屬于 計算機系統(tǒng)結構 第 3至第 5級屬于 系統(tǒng)軟件 第 6級屬于 應用軟件 ? 它們之間有交叉 例如:第 3級必須依賴第 4級和第 5級來實現 1/28/2023 15 計算機系統(tǒng)結構 第一章 基本概念 計算機系統(tǒng)的層次結構 第 6 級:應用程序 第 5 級:高級語言 第 4 級:匯編語言 第 3 級:操作系統(tǒng) 第 2 級:機器語言 第 1 級:微程序 第 0 級:硬聯邏輯 應用軟件 系統(tǒng)軟件 硬件 軟硬件分界 1/28/2023 16 計算機系統(tǒng)結構 第一章 基本概念 應用語言 第 6 級 應用程序 應用程序 信息處理系統(tǒng) 用 戶 高級語言 第 5 級 高級語言 解釋程序 編譯程序 可執(zhí)行程序 高級語言程序員 匯編語言 第 4 級 匯編語言 匯編程序 可執(zhí)行程序 匯編語言程序員 系統(tǒng)原語 鍵盤命令 第 3 級 操作系統(tǒng) 操作系統(tǒng) 系統(tǒng)資源 系統(tǒng)操作員 17 指令系統(tǒng) 第 2 級 機器語言 中央處理機 目標程序 機器語言程序員 指令時序 第 1 級 微程序控制 微程序控制 寄存器邏輯 邏輯設計員 操作時序 第 0 級 硬聯邏輯 硬聯邏輯 邏輯線路 硬件設計員 1/28/2023 18 計算機系統(tǒng)結構 第一章 基本概念 3. 透明性概念 ? 定義: 本來存在的事物或屬性,從某種角度看似乎不存在 ? 例如: CPU類型、型號、主存儲器容量等 對 應用程序員 透明 對 系統(tǒng)程序員、硬件設計人員 等 不透明 ? 例如:浮點數表示、乘法指令 對 高級語言程序員、應用程序員 透明 對 匯編語言程序員、機器語言程序員 不透明 ? 例如:數據總線寬度、微程序 對 匯編語言程序員、機器語言程序員 透明 對 硬件設計人員、計算機維修人員 不透明 1/28/2023 19 計算機系統(tǒng)結構 第一章 基本概念 計算機系統(tǒng)結構的定義 計算機系統(tǒng)結構定義一 Amdahl于 1964年在推出 IBM360系列計算機時提出 : 程序員 所 看到的 計算機系統(tǒng)的屬性 , 即 概念性結構 和 功能特性 程序員 : 系統(tǒng)程序員 (包括:匯編語言、機器語言、編譯程序、操作系統(tǒng)) 看到的 : 編寫出能在機器上正確運行的程序所必須了解到 的 1/28/2023 20 計算機系統(tǒng)結構 第一章 基本概念 概念性結構 IBM360系列計算機的概念性結構 主存儲器主存控制器 CPUIOP IOP打印機 磁盤機卡片機?磁帶機終 端1/28/2023 21 計算機系統(tǒng)結構 第一章 基本概念 ? 數據表示: 硬件能夠直接認別和處理的數據類型; ? 尋址技術: 編址方式、尋址方式和定位方式等; ? 寄存器組織: 操作數寄存器、變址寄存器、控制寄存 器及專用寄存器的定義、數量和使用規(guī)則等; ? 指令系統(tǒng): 操作類型、格式,指令間的排序控制等; ? 中斷系統(tǒng): 中斷類型、中斷級別和中斷響應方式等; ? 存儲系統(tǒng): 尋址空間、虛擬存儲器、 Cache存儲器等; ? 處理機工作狀態(tài): 定義和切換方式,如管態(tài)和目態(tài)等; ? 輸入輸出系統(tǒng): 數據交換方式、交換過程的控制等; ? 信息保護: 信息保護方式和硬件對信息保護的支持等。求等效指令速度。 在 Amdahl定律中,加速比與兩個因素有關: 時間改進后改進部分的執(zhí)行時間改進前改進部分的執(zhí)行改進部分的加速比:時間改進前整個任務的執(zhí)行可改進部分的執(zhí)行時間可改進部分的比例:??SeFe1/28/2023 69 計算機系統(tǒng)結構 第一章 基本概念 改進后整個任務的執(zhí)行時間為: 其中:T 0為改進前的整個任務的執(zhí)行時間。具體過程如下: 設計方案 ?模擬 ?性能評價 ?修改設計 ?投產 1/28/2023 80 計算機系統(tǒng)結構 第一章 基本概念 方法三:統(tǒng)一高級語言 實現方法: 采用同一種不依賴于任何具體機器的高級語言編寫系統(tǒng)軟件和應用軟件。 1/28/2023 90 計算機系統(tǒng)結構 第一章 基本概念 2. 現代處理機對馮 2. 三個時期 通用計算機:主要是通用科學計算 專用計算機:科學計算、事務處理、實時控制 高性能通用機:滿足多種需求 目前又開始多種專用處理機的研制 1/28/2023 103 計算機系統(tǒng)結構 第一章 基本概念 3. 兩個發(fā)展趨勢 維持價格不變,利用 VLSI技術等,提高性能 性能基本不變,價格迅速下降 一般先推出中間機型,然后再分別向高端和低端兩個方向發(fā)展 4. 三種設計思想 最高性能價格比 :商用機。 非結構化的數值計算:蒙特卡洛模擬 , 稀疏矩陣。 由指令形式的低級機器語言驅動。 A機器稱為 宿主機 , B機器稱為 虛擬機 。 VAX11/780的測試結果為每秒 1757個 Dhrystones,即: 1VAX MIPS= 1757 Dhrystones/ Second ? 浮點測試程序: Linpack 用 FORTRAN編寫,主要是浮點加法和浮點乘法操作 用 MFLOPS(Million Floating Point Operations Per Second)表示, GFLOPS、 TFLOPS 1/28/2023 40 計算機系統(tǒng)結構 第一章 基本概念 ? SPEC基準程序 System Performance Evaluation Cooperative 由 30個左右世界知名計算機大廠商所支持的非盈利性國際合作組織,包括: IBM、 ATT、BULL、 Compaq、 CDC、 DG、 DEC、 Fujitsu、 HP、Intel、 MIPS、 Motolola、 SGI、 SUN、 Unisys等; 1989年 10月宣布 ,程序量超過 15萬行 ,包含 4個定點程序和 6個浮點程序 , 測試結果用 SPECint’ 89和 SPECfp’ 89表示。 1/28/2023 28 計算機系統(tǒng)結構 第一章 基本概念 ? 一種經典的表示運算速度的方法 MIPS(Million Instructions Per Second), GIPS, TIPS 其中 : Fz為處理機的工作主頻 CPI(Cycles Per Instruction)為 每條指令所需的平均時鐘周期數 IPC(Instruction Per Cycle)為 每個時鐘周期平均執(zhí)行的指令條數 例 1: 計算 PentiumIV 2GHz 處理機的指令執(zhí)行速度。 20世紀 80年代初 , 出現微處理機 , 依靠集成電路技術 ,性能 每年提高 35% 20世紀 80年中期 , 出現 RISC技術 、 高級語言和操作系統(tǒng)等 , 性能 每年提高 50% 1995年 , 先進系統(tǒng)結構 對微處理器性能的貢獻是單純技術進步的 5倍 。 1/28/2023 26 計算機系統(tǒng)結構 第一章 基本概念 運算速度 存儲器系統(tǒng) 其他性能 價格標準 計算機系統(tǒng)的評價標準 1/28/2023 27 計算機系統(tǒng)結構 第一章 基本概念 運算速度 運算速度是表示處理機性能的主要指標。 執(zhí)行時間正交化 與 A正交 A B C 與 B正交 A B C 與 C正交 A B C 程序 P1 程序 P2 算術平均 幾何平均 總時間比 1/28/2023 39 計算機系統(tǒng)結構 第
點擊復制文檔內容
教學課件相關推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1